On Saturday (September 30, 2023), new UK and EU trade sanctions tightening the restrictions on the import of Russian-origin iron and steel products will come into effect.
While certain measures are already in place in relation to a number of listed iron and steel products (Listed Iron and Steel Products) that are of Russian origin, the new measures prohibit the import (UK and EU) or purchase (EU only) of Listed Iron and Steel Products that are processed in third countries and incorporate Listed Iron and Steel Products that are of Russian origin, in order to reduce sanctions circumvention.
